President William Ruto has issued a stern warning to heads of government agencies bypassing the e-Citizen platform, directing them to comply within one week or face consequences.

Speaking on Thursday during the first anniversary of the e-Citizen directorate, Ruto criticized the institutions for undermining accountability by using alternative payment systems.

“They have one week to comply. Otherwise, they know what to do—they can make use of the door,” the President warned.

He emphasized that migrating all payments to the e-Citizen platform would allow the Treasury to effectively monitor government revenues and enhance transparency.

Ruto also called for a report detailing transactions over the past three months by agencies already on the e-Citizen platform but still opting for alternative methods.

“I want a record of the last three months of government agencies that are already on the e-Citizen platform but have decided to use alternative means with grey spaces so that we can take action against the people who are undermining transparency in the collection of public resources,” he said.
